Use kero and 2000 grit emery cloth and those pistons will clean up... Definatley to rich....THats what causes shiny spots... ANd the wiggle int he rods is normal...Its side tto side wiggle ..Not up and down, right?
 
Cold high RPM runs are bad... Your pistons are designed to be round when warmed up to operating temps. When its cold, oil is thick er and therfore doesn't flow AS good, and your pistons will be out of round when cold. This causes excessive wear and blow by. Not good. I would replace the pistons, but thats up to your budget. If you reuse those pistons, at least re-ring them and hone the cylinder walls. Make sure you are using good oil and not cheap oil, and no more high RPM cold runs. If you have a heavy foot like me, start and warm up the car early. You do need to replace the bearings though (mains and rod), make double sure you get the right bearings. How do the rods look under the bearings?

as long as there arent any burrs on the piston you will be ok. The piston doesnt seal so it wont matter. You will need to replace the rings because thats your sealing surface.
 
whats the difference between emery cloth and waterproof sandpaper

The emery cloth usually comes in roll, so if your working on a bench you could use a long piece of emery and work in "shoeshine" kinda motion so your pressure is applied evenly to the piston..... Plus it doesnt get broken down from the kero.... It'll chew threw the sandpaper..
 
Toplines and Aries pistons are used in pretty high hp applications all the time so its not that.

You ran out of oil or something plain and simple. I've seen motors completely out of spec that werent as damaged as that.
